Output fbe94e45ef384b9f2c4c6e4f44029c30aea753195d4736c60c0876d0bdc7a55a:1

value
1519416
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36a247da658b2e2c240441869b4c3138fb697b9 OP_EQUAL
address
3Lxsew5CccCuXUzeV1P4XMctBpYqQHjRRg
transaction
fbe94e45ef384b9f2c4c6e4f44029c30aea753195d4736c60c0876d0bdc7a55a
confirmations
309026
spent
true